1

Not known Facts About electric winches

News Discuss 
Ratchet straps are tie-down straps which have several purposes, typically involving the Keeping down of apparatus or cargo when it's getting transported, like securing masses to autos and preserving design elements set up. No matter the work you require finished, a leading-top quality electric winch from Thern is up for https://zandernjbul.dsiblogger.com/68510930/little-known-facts-about-electric-winches

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story